Moore, Chief of Police SUBJECT: Council Action on an Application for an Operator’s License by William R. Miller On April 20, 2012, William R. Miller applied for a City of Janesville Operator’s License. On April 25, 2012, the application was denied based on his arrest record involving alcohol. Mr. Miller has five O.W.I Arrests with the fifth arrest being a felony. Mr. Miller wrote a letter to the Alcohol License Advisory Committee (ALAC) appealing the denial of his application. The City Clerk’s office responded to Mr. Miller on May 23, 2012 via a letter and informed him he was scheduled to appear at the June 5, 2012 ALAC meeting. Mr. Miller called the City Clerk’s Office prior to June 5, 2012 stating that he was unable to leave his employment to attend the ALAC meeting. Mr. Miller asked to appear before the city council to offer his position on the denial. The ALAC voted unanimously to uphold the denial.
